My impression of the new lamp position is bordering on moronic to deceptive. Because the lamps are so close together along with the signal lamps, the impression at night facing this car head on will be of a much narrower car than it really is.

Yes, technically and legally, it is a motorcycle. Practically it is a car made with motorcycle parts. The wide lamps used originally let oncoming traffic know that it was a car and gave clearance accordingly.

As long the car is moving and you have the fans installed (I do not!) overheating should not be a problem. If nothing else move the turn signals much further out board and pair them with some LED running lamps to give onlookers enough information to avoid this car.

I think the aftermarket in headlamp arms that push the lamps outward will be killer and I would be very surprised by anyone keeping this new design as stock. This is what happens when bureaucrats design cars...
